What's Venmo, and Why's It a Big Deal?

Alright, let's talk Venmo. If you're not familiar, Venmo is a mobile payment service that allows users to transfer money to others using a mobile app. It's like having a digital piggy bank that you can use to pay your friends back for that pizza you split, or to chip in for your friend's birthday present. It's a lifesaver for anyone who's ever been in a group setting and had to figure out who owes what.

Venmo has become a cultural phenomenon, with over 70 million transactions made on the platform every week. It's not just a payment app; it's a social network, a community, and a way of life for many users.
